NSUI protests against Ahmedabad-Kevadiya sea-plane service by flying toy plane
Ahmedabad: Seaplane service from Ahmedabad River Front to Kevadiya Statue of Unity was started in the year 2020. This project of seaplane service is one of the dream projects of Prime Minister Narendra Modi.PM Modi’s dream project) is also called project. Activists of the Ahmedabad NSUI who were involved in the project at that time protested by flying a toy seaplane, but the protest seemed like a mockery of the government’s negligence.
On 20 July, NSUI staged a protest at River Front Ahmedabad near Vallabh Sadan on Ashram Road in Ahmedabad and demanded the resumption of sea-plane service. NSUI leader Narayan Bharwad, leader of the program, said, “After the rains, the roads in the city are full of potholes, on the other hand the seaplane service started by the government with people’s tax money also failed. That’s why today we are opposing the government by flying fake aircraft.

Gujarat’s Aviation Minister Purnesh Modi announced that the Ahmedabad sea-plane service has been stopped but the tender process has been completed. Seaplane service will resume in the month of June. Now the month of June is also over and the month of July is about to end but NSUI has opposed it and tried to impersonate the government for non-operation of sea planes.
